Discovering Chassis Devices
The Chassis devices should be discovered as network devices under the Administration section of the OpsMgr console.
To discover Chassis devices:
1. Log on to the management server as an OpsMgr administrator.
2. On the OpsMgr console, click Administration.
3. At the bottom of the navigation pane, click Discovery Wizard.
4. Run the Discovery Wizard, select Network devices and follow the instructions on the screen.
For more information, see the OpsMgr documentation at technet.microsoft.com.

5. On the Add a Device console screen in OpsMgr 2012, type the IP address that you want to scan, select the appropriate Run As
account from the SNMP V1 or V2 Run As account drop-down box.
6. Enable the Chassis monitoring feature using the Feature Management Dashboard.
Discoveries By The Dell Chassis Monitoring Feature
Table 23. Dell Chassis Monitoring Feature Discoveries
Discovery Object Description
Dell CMC Discovery Discovers all supported Dell CMCs, PowerEdge VRTX, and
PowerEdge M1000e.
Dell CMC Slot Discovery Discovers slots on the CMC device.
Dell Chassis Detailed Discovery Discovers all Dell chassis components.
Dell DRAC/MC Discovery Discovers all supported Dell DRAC/MCs.
Dell DRAC/MC Slot Discovery Discovers slots and chassis slot summary.
Monitoring
After you install the Dell Server Management Pack Suite, you can use the Monitoring pane of the OpsMgr to select views that provide
complete health information of the discovered Dell CMC and DRAC/MC devices. The Chassis monitoring feature discovers and monitors
the health of the Dell CMC and DRAC/MC devices. The Severity Level Indicators indicates the health of your Dell CMC and DRAC/MC
devices on the network.
Chassis Monitoring includes monitoring the health of Dell chassis, and DRAC/MC devices, both at regular intervals and on occurrence of
events.
NOTE:
To perform Chassis Detailed monitoring, create Run As Accounts with WS-Man credentials needed for accessing
the Dell CMCs and associate it to the profiles — Dell CMC Login Account Run As Profiles.
Alerts Views
This view is available for managing hardware and storage events from Dell CMC and DRAC/MC devices. SNMP traps sent by Chassis and
DRAC/MC devices are displayed by the Chassis monitoring feature.
